She insisted she didn't need a list anymore. Said she'd been shopping at that store for 30 years.
But standing there in the cereal aisle, watching her stare at the same shelf for the third time... something shifted inside me.💔

The cart was half-empty. She'd circled back to dairy twice. When I gently asked if she'd gotten the bread, she snapped that she was "getting to it" — but I could see the confusion behind her eyes.

This is the moment so many of us miss. We want to believe:
✨ "They're just tired"
✨ "Everyone forgets things"
✨ "They've always been stubborn"

But independence doesn't disappear overnight. It fades in grocery aisles and forgotten medications. In meals skipped because cooking felt overwhelming. In the subtle isolation that happens when daily tasks become mountains.
The truth? Recognizing these moments isn't giving up on them. It's loving them enough to see what they can't admit.
Professional home care isn't about taking over — it's about filling the gaps with dignity. A companion who makes grocery trips easier. Someone who gently ensures medications are taken. Support that preserves independence while providing safety.
If you're seeing these signs, you're not alone. And neither are they.🧡

🎄 The moment I knew Mom needed help...
Last Christmas, I found my mom staring at the turkey recipe she'd made flawlessly for 30 years. Her hands were shaking slightly as she tried to remember the temperature.
That's when it hit me: the holidays reveal what we don't see year-round.
Signs your aging parent might need professional support:
🔹 Struggling with familiar tasks they used to master
🔹 Increased confusion during busy or stressful times
🔹 Difficulty managing multiple holiday preparations
🔹 Physical fatigue from activities they once enjoyed
🔹 Anxiety about hosting or participating in traditions

Here's what I learned: Asking for help isn't giving up on independence—it's protecting it.
Professional home care allows our parents to stay in their beloved homes while getting the support they need. They can still be part of holiday magic, just with a caring hand nearby.
This year, instead of worrying, we're celebrating. Mom still makes her famous stuffing, but now she has help with the heavy lifting. 💙
